The Problem

Your beauty products aren't failing you. Your shower water might be.

Most US municipal water is disinfected with chlorine or chloramine, and roughly 85% of American homes have hard water carrying dissolved calcium and magnesium. Both are safe to shower in. Neither is neutral for hair and skin.

Chlorine is an oxidiser. On contact it roughens the cuticle — the protective outer layer of each hair strand — and strips sebum, the natural oil that keeps hair pliable and skin comfortable. Hard water minerals leave a film that sits between your conditioner and the hair it is meant to penetrate. We call that combined residue the Invisible Beauty Barrier™.

You are not doing anything wrong. Your routine is working against your water.

  • ×Chlorine oxidises keratin and roughens the hair cuticle
  • ×A roughened cuticle holds less moisture and frays more easily
  • ×Chlorine strips sebum and can raise skin pH, leaving skin tight
  • ×Mineral film sits on the hair shaft and blunts conditioner
  • ×Chlorine oxidises hair dye, so colour fades faster

BeautyFlow Filtration™

Filter the water, not the symptoms.

Veil sits between your shower arm and your hair. Water passes through a multi-stage cartridge designed to reduce chlorine, sediment and dissolved metals before it reaches you.

One honest note, because most of this category will not tell you: a shower filter is not a water softener. It does not remove calcium hardness. What it targets is the chlorine and particulate load — which is the part most closely tied to cuticle damage and post-shower dryness.

01
Sediment Stage
Captures rust and particulate matter picked up from pipework before it reaches your skin.
02
Chlorine Reduction
The core stage. Reduces free chlorine, the oxidiser most directly implicated in cuticle roughening and sebum loss.
03
Carbon Polishing
A final pass that captures residual taste, odour and organic compounds before water meets your hair.

Most US municipal supplies are disinfected with chlorine or chloramine, and around 85% of American homes have hard water. Your local utility publishes an annual water quality report — it is public, free, and worth two minutes of reading before you buy anything from us.
No, and be sceptical of any shower filter that says it will. Softening means ion-exchange removal of calcium and magnesium, which needs a plumbed system. Veil targets chlorine and particulates. If your primary problem is scale, a whole-house softener is the honest answer.
We cannot claim that, and you should not buy Veil expecting it. Veil is a showerhead, not a treatment for any medical condition. Chlorine is a known skin irritant, so reducing exposure may make a dry or reactive skin barrier more comfortable — but eczema and pattern hair loss are medical issues and belong with a dermatologist. Please talk to one.
It should not noticeably. Filtered showerheads in this category are designed around standard US flow limits. If yours feels weak, that is usually a clogged cartridge past its replacement date.
Yes. Veil hand-tightens onto any standard ½" NPT shower arm, needs no tools, and makes no permanent modification. It comes off as easily as it goes on, so it moves with you.
Roughly every three months for a typical household, sooner if you have several people showering daily or unusually high sediment. Replacement cartridges are $34 and take under a minute to swap.
This is one of the better-supported uses. Chlorine oxidises hair dye, which is why colour fades faster in chlorinated water. Reducing chlorine before it reaches your hair is a sensible way to extend vibrancy between salon visits.
